We live in a culture of gratification. "You do you." "Do what makes you happy." "Live your best life." There's a reason that these phrases are common, they're the water that we swim in. Life is ultimately about who? YOU! 

The problem is that the gospel of self-fulfillment leaves so many of us overwhelmed, anxiety-ridden and selfish. What's worse is that many of us who claim that we follow Jesus unknowingly try to blend our culture with the message of Jesus. We end up pursuing our own desires and asking Jesus to come along for the ride. 

But for the disciple of Jesus, there is no following, without self-denying.  If we persist in acquiring and amassing more of life just as we did before we met Jesus,  and we don't give up anything,  we haven't really followed Jesus. We're making Jesus follow us.
